Indiana Conservation Officers are investigating after the body of a Johnson County man was recovered Tuesday morning from Lake Lemon in northeast Monroe County.
Just after 6:30 a.m., the Monroe County Dispatch Center was notified that Nathan Stout, 23, of Greenwood, went missing from his group of friends near the beach area of Riddle Point Park. Stout was last seen at approximately 2 a.m., near the water’s edge.
Conservation Officers located and recovered Stout’s body near the area at 10:10 a.m. An exact cause of death is pending autopsy results.
Indiana Conservation Officers were assisted on scene by the Monroe County Sheriff’s Department.
